      I have the ASUS RT-AC66U which SmallNetBuilder says has a WAN to LAN throughput of 836 Mbps but the max I get is 220~ Mbps. So just be careful with the routers available. I am currently in the process of ordering the parts to build a pfsense machine based on the C2758.

      Damn. That makes me worried then about the router I am getting.  How can they say it has that kind of throughput, yet you are not even getting 1/4th of that  >:(

      I have no idea. My hardware is either faulty or their tests are wrong. I'm using Cat6 cable and with the modem connected directly to my computer it maxed out. I've disabled/enabled every combination of the NAT/SPI/hardware acceleration in the router settings and the speed stays the same. I've also tested with stock firmware, dd-wrt, and Merlin and they're all about the same too.

          I have the ASUS RT-AC66U which SmallNetBuilder says has a WAN to LAN throughput of 836 Mbps but the max I get is 220~ Mbps. So just be careful with the routers available. I am currently in the process of ordering the parts to build a pfsense machine based on the C2758.

          I have pretty much the same router running Merlin and I have Rogers Cable 250/20 internet service.  When I use the Rogers Cable Hitron device in Gateway mode I get speedtests of 320Mbps.  But when I switch it to bridge mode and use my own router, which is an Asus RT-N66U, my speedtest drop to ~235 Mbps.  So I can corroborate your results - and I am thinking of a pfSense router as well.

            Glad to hear that it's not just me. But at the same time, it's disappointing. Oh well! I just finished ordering all my parts to build my pfsense box a couple hours ago. Here's my complete parts list..

            Motherboard/CPU (Supermicro A1SRI-2758F-O) http://www.amazon.com/gp/product/B00FM4M7TQ?psc=1&redirect=true&ref_=od_aui_detailpages00
            SSD (SanDisk SSD 120GB) http://www.newegg.com/Product/Product.aspx?Item=N82E16820173071
            6" 4-Pin Molex to SATA Power Cable http://www.newegg.com/Product/Product.aspx?Item=N82E16812200061
            RAM (Kingston 8GB ECC Unbuffered SODIMM) http://www.newegg.com/Product/Product.aspx?Item=N82E16820239702
            PowerSupply (150W 12V 12.5A AC-DC Power Adapter) http://www.ebay.com/itm/130478987672
            Sleeved ATX 4-Pin P4 Extension Cable http://www.amazon.com/gp/product/B00E6QK5N6?psc=1&redirect=true&ref_=od_aui_detailpages00
            Case (Mini-Box M350) http://www.amazon.com/gp/product/B005TX3LA4?psc=1&redirect=true&ref_=od_aui_detailpages00
            HDD Mounting Bracket for M350 (for 2 extra fans) http://www.amazon.com/gp/product/B007HEN2W0?psc=1&redirect=true&ref_=od_aui_detailpages00
            Fans (3x Evercool EC4015SH12BP 4-Pin PWM Fans) http://www.directron.com/ec4015sh12bp.html
            Fan Screws (3x Sets of Screws) http://www.directron.com/fanscrews.html

            Total: $593.69 Shipped

                    Let us start at the smallest level but sufficient enough for your needs:
                    $200 - refurbished or eBay
                    Celeron G3260 @3,3GHz
                    Board
                    4 GB RAM
                    case & PSU

                    $300
                    Jetway NF9HG-2930 Thin mini-ITX Network Motherboard for self made
                    Jetway NF9HG-2930 Intel Celeron Quad Core Fanless PC w/ 4X Intel LAN, 2GB, M350 4 GB LAN Ports ready to go
                    Jetway Intel N2930 Network PC w/ 5X Intel LAN, 2GB, JBC200F9N-E4IN-B, ADE4INLANG 5 GB LAN Ports ready to go

                    $350
                    Intel Core i3 or i5 CPU based

                    $300 - 400
                    pfSense Store SG-2220
                    Supermicro C2358 or C2558 self made

                    So the most thing is that you are owning a 1 GBit/s Internet connection that must be handled proper.
                    The layzy consumer router is able to deliver nearly ~800 MBit/s, offering the latest WLAN standards
                    and also he is doing SPI/NAT but no firewall rules, and all other options that comes by pfSense by side.

                    For sure you will be happy with both machines and perhaps when money will be at one day not the
                    angle point for you, you could make from the consumer router with DD-WRT some impressive WLAN
                    APs that are connected to your pfSense, could be. If you are only at the stage of a 100 MBit/s or 200
                    MBit/s Internet connection you will be able to build a pfSense machine starting at $100 - $250 that
                    is sufficient for all your needs.
